What’s an Off-Grid EV Charging Station? An off-grid EV charging station is a self-sufficient unit powered by the two tavas of our earth like the sun or the wind. It is not dependent on the power grid unlike the traditional charging stations and hence is ideal for areas far from the cities or rural areas and also for places of emergency when electricity might not be available.    Why Off-Grid EV Charging Stations Matter: Reducing Carbon Footprint: These  EV charging network rely on the sun or wind which does not depend on the use of fossil fuels which in turn does not lead to an increase in greenhouse gas emissions. Increasing  Access: Off-grid stations can be set up in rural or remote areas, which makes it easier for people away from cities to own and charge electric vehicles via EV Charging Points. Achieving Energy security: These stations generate their own power and continue their operations even during grid shortages or outages hence ensuring anyone can charge their vehicle even during blackouts or natural disasters. Cost saving: They help minimize energy costs since they don’t depend on costly grid electricity. Most Essential Reports & Analytics in EV charging Station Management System In an EV charging station management system, utilizing advanced technologies such as OCPI, EROAMING, and smart charging solutions is crucial for monitoring performance, optimizing operations, and ensuring customer satisfaction. Here are the most essential reports and analytics needed for the best EV charging platform: 1. Utilization Reports Station Utilization: Displays usage statistics of each charging station, including peak usage times, average session duration, and downtime, leveraging Chargepoint Management and EV Charging API. Charger Utilization: Details how often and for how long each charger is used, helping to identify underused or overused units through the OCPP solution. 2. Energy Consumption Reports Total Energy Consumed: Tracks the total amount of energy dispensed over a specific period using the best EV Charging Platform. Energy Consumption by Station/Charger: Breaks down energy usage by individual stations or chargers via the EV Charging API. Energy Efficiency: Measures the efficiency of energy usage and identifies potential areas for energy savings through smart charging solutions. Financial Reports Revenue Reports: Summarizes the total revenue generated, broken down by station, charger, or time period, with insights from the SaaS EV Charging platform. Transaction Reports: Details each transaction, including the amount charged, duration, and any applicable fees using white-label EV Charging Software. Cost Reports: Tracks operational costs, including energy costs, maintenance, and other expenditures managed through the EV Charging Platform. 4. Operational Reports Uptime and Downtime Reports: Provides information on the operational status of each charging station, highlighting any periods of downtime through OCPP. Maintenance Reports: Logs maintenance activities, upcoming maintenance schedules, and any issues that need attention with ChargePoint Management. Fault Reports: Details any faults or errors reported by the system, including charger malfunctions and network issues managed by the EV Charging API. 5. Customer Reports User Activity Reports: Tracks the activity of registered users, including usage patterns and charging behaviors via the EV Charging Platform. Customer Feedback Reports: Compiles customer feedback and satisfaction ratings to identify areas for improvement using white-label EV Charging Software. Loyalty and Incentive Reports: Monitors the effectiveness of loyalty programs and incentives offered to customers through the SaaS EV Charging platform.   6. Network Performance Reports Network Latency and Connectivity: Measures the performance of the network, including latency and any connectivity issues managed by OCPP solutions. Data Transfer Reports: Tracks data transfer rates and any interruptions in data flow using the EV Charging API.   7. Environmental Impact Reports Carbon Footprint Reduction: Estimates the reduction in carbon emissions due to the use of electric vehicles at the charging stations, facilitated by smart charging solutions. Renewable Energy Usage: Measures the percentage of energy sourced from renewable resources managed by the best EV Charging Platform. 8. Real-Time Analytics Live Station Status: Provides a real-time view of the status of all charging stations, showing which are in use, available, or offline using the EV Charging Platform. Live Queue Management: Monitors queues at busy stations, helping to manage wait times and improve customer satisfaction with OCPP solutions. 9. Predictive Analytics Demand Forecasting: Uses historical data to predict future demand and optimize station placement and capacity using smart charging solutions.   Preventive Maintenance: Analyzes data to predict when maintenance is needed, preventing unexpected downtime through ChargePoint Management. 10. Compliance Reports Regulatory Compliance: Ensures that all stations meet local and national regulatory requirements using the best EV Charging Platform. Safety Compliance: Tracks compliance with safety standards and protocols facilitated by the open-source EV charging Platform.
